Position Title: Information Technology Specialist
Location/Dept: Central Office
Reports to: Director of IS&T
Qualifications:
1. Minimum of 5 years’ experience in installing, maintaining, troubleshooting, desktops/servers/networks.
2. Must have a technical background in Windows Desktop and Server OS’s, Microsoft Office Suites.
3. Experience with management and use of mobile devices (Chromebooks, iPads, Kindles, etc.).
4. Experience with SIS (preferably Powerschool).
5. Knowledge of Local Area Networks (LAN), Wide Area Networks (WAN) to assist Networking.
6. Must have good customer support and communication skills.
7. Experience with access control systems.
8. Must be a team player as well as independent worker.
9. Reliable means of transportation for work mobility.
10. Manage projects and personnel for daily activities and long-term projects.
11. Strong time management skills and 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ously.
12. Flexibility to work weekends and evenings, as needed to solve service issues.
13. Proficiency in English (Bilingual Preferred).
Performance Responsibilities:
1. Diagnosing and troubleshooting various software and hardware problems for the staff.
2. Able to prioritize problems and help the staff through problem-solving process.
3. Completing trouble tickets in a timely fashion.
4. Provide technical assistance to schools in importing/exporting data in/out of Powerschool and create
various reports.
5. Other job duties required by the supervisor.
